Palladium, rhodium, and platinum based catalysts are commonly used in automotive emissions control systems to reduce harmful pollutants in exhaust gases. Palladium based catalysts are effective in converting carbon monoxide and hydrocarbons, while rhodium based catalysts are able to reduce nitrogen oxides. Platinum based catalysts are known for their versatility in a wide range of operating conditions. Other catalysts like zeolites and iron oxide also play a role in emissions control. Automotive emissions control catalysts are utilized in heavy-duty vehicles, off-road vehicles, passenger cars, light-duty vehicles, and other applications to reduce emissions of harmful pollutants such as carbon monoxide, hydrocarbons, and nitrogen oxides. These catalysts work by converting these pollutants into less harmful substances through chemical reactions.
